Harley-davidson (except in very early models) gives a letter designation for each model family. The w series at the time was the newest incarnation of the 45-cubic-inch (740 cm3) flathead motor, and was developed from the earlier r family 1932–1936. L : "high compression", in the usual hd scheme. The "low compression" w model was only briefly available.
